A prototype test system with capacity to reproduce combined loads representative of real loading cases of a curved fuselage panel has been developed. This prototype test system allows the structural validation of curved fuselage panels to be accomplished. The developed system is able to apply combined mechanical and pressurization loading states under quasi-static and dynamic loading conditions. It has been designed using CAD models and calculated with the aid of Finite Element models to ensure its integrity. A data acquisition system synchronized with a control system enables real time monitoring of test parameters. |
